From big data tools to Arima models and structural time series, cash forecasting methods are evolving
What is the future of cash? The question has several dimensions. One is philosophical: should people always be able to pay in banknotes or would electronic forms of money suffice? Another is economic: how are changing payment usage patterns affecting the economy, and what does this mean for central bank operations?
